WALLICE OFF THE RAILS

The title track from Wallice’s upcoming debut EP, Off The Rails, is a glittering example of what we should expect from the release. The US singer-songwriter is capable of delivering hook after hook over simplistic beats, before diving forwards into a menagerie of musical inventiveness that blurs the genre lines. The chorus is almost pop-punk, while the second verse introduces thick pop bass synths. The video for ‘Off The Rails’, directed by Jerry Maestas, sees Wallice stuck in a world where her fate is decided by someone else. She explains the tune as “feeling like you don’t have any control over your life and that the world is against you – and that you’re the only one that feels that way.” -Dan Peeke
